Does Painting Your Roof Improve Its Longevity for Homeowners?

Whether you’re looking to spruce up your home’s appearance, reduce energy consumption, or extend the lifespan of your roof, painting can be a cost-effective solution. But does it indeed improve the roof’s longevity?

Enhancing Roof Durability

Painting your roof can indeed improve its longevity, offering several benefits for homeowners. Firstly, roof paint often contains reflective pigments that can deflect sunlight and ultraviolet rays. This reflection reduces the heat absorbed by the roof, which in turn minimizes heat damage and slows down the aging process of roofing materials.

Additionally, specialized roof paints often include waterproofing properties, providing an extra layer of protection against moisture and leaks, which are common causes of roof deterioration. By preventing water infiltration, these paints help in avoiding issues like mold, rot, and corrosion, especially in metal roofs. Choosing the Right Paint for Your Roof

The paint type plays a crucial role in improving the longevity of your roof. Acrylic latex is ideal for metal roofs due to its durability and UV resistance, while Roofbond Roof Membrane excels on concrete tiles for its moisture and mold protection. Reflective coatings can extend the life of asphalt shingles by improving UV resistance. Elastomeric paints or sealants are best for clay tiles and flat roofs, offering flexibility and waterproofing. 

Wood shingles benefit from deep-penetrating stains that protect against decay without peeling. For slate roofs, breathable sealers enhance moisture resistance, and for fiberglass roofs, high-quality acrylic provides a durable, adherent finish. Selecting the appropriate paint or coating ensures your roof withstands the elements and maintains its aesthetic appeal with minimal maintenance.

The Process and Ideal Frequency of Roof Painting

Roof painting involves more than just the application of paint; it requires careful preparation and execution. Initially, the roof is thoroughly cleaned to remove dirt, debris, and any existing growths like moss or lichen. Then, repairs are made to any minor damages such as cracked tiles or leaks, to ensure a smooth surface. A primer is often applied to enhance the paint’s adherence and longevity.

As for frequency, it is generally advised to repaint a roof every 10 to 15 years. This interval helps maintain the roof’s protective layer, keeping it robust against environmental elements and wear. Potential Risks and Drawbacks of Roof Painting

Roof painting, while offering certain benefits, comes with its share of potential risks and drawbacks that homeowners should consider. One of the primary concerns is the risk of improper application, which can lead to peeling, cracking, or blistering paint, ultimately reducing the roof’s protective capabilities and aesthetic appeal. Furthermore, certain types of paint can trap moisture beneath the surface, potentially leading to rot or rust, especially in wooden or metal roofs.

Additionally, some paints may reduce the natural breathability of roofing materials, increasing the risk of mold and mildew growth in attic spaces. There’s also the issue of compatibility – not all roofing materials are suitable for painting, and doing so may void existing warranties. Painted roofs may require more frequent maintenance, including touch-ups and recoating, to retain their effectiveness and appearance.

Lastly, a painted roof could impact the home’s resale value, as potential buyers may perceive it as a cosmetic cover-up for underlying issues or be wary of the added maintenance it implies. These factors highlight the importance of careful consideration and professional consultation before deciding to paint a roof.
